I spent three years in Mauritius, in the Indian Ocean. It is hit by cyclones or near misses almost every year. It is rare for more than a few deaths to happen, usually idiots who go out in high winds to take down TV antennas or something. There is an elaborate warning system and shelter for every creature on the island who wants it.

It's despicable that all governments can't meet that standard in known high-threat areas.
